The Impartial Fiscal Fee (IFC) has decided that the 2025/26 Finances at present being debated within the Home of Representatives is credible, based mostly on macroeconomic and financial projections.
In accordance with Commissioner, Courtney Williams, Jamaica’s present fiscal coverage and place are sustainable.
He was talking through the IFC’s inaugural press convention on Monday (March 17) at The Jamaica Pegasus resort in New Kingston.
Referencing the IFC’s inaugural Financial and Fiscal Evaluation Report, which has been printed and tabled in Parliament, Mr. Williams emphasised that whereas Jamaica has a lot to have a good time, it’s essential to keep up deal with fiscal coverage.
“For the whole lot else within the economic system to perform correctly, the fiscal home should stay in good order,” he acknowledged.
The Commissioner recounted Jamaica’s profitable financial restoration, transferring from a time the place as much as 75 per cent of the nation’s Finances was earmarked for debt servicing, to creating an atmosphere for the personal sector to extend manufacturing, exports and the nationwide present account stability, and create jobs.
“This improved manufacturing additionally meant extra tax income and a more healthy international alternate market with extra inflows. This, in flip, meant that the Central Financial institution (Financial institution of Jamaica {BOJ}), as an alternative of simply attempting to keep up stability by holding pressure with rates of interest and FX (international alternate) market intervention, lastly obtained some respiration area to proactively follow trendy financial coverage,” he mentioned.
Mr. Williams additional defined that this “respiration area” allowed the BOJ to pursue financial coverage reforms reflective of a modernised international alternate market, file low rates of interest and an entrenched low-inflation atmosphere.
This, he added, because of the inflation-targeted regime that has been carried out.
“None of those might have occurred with out improved fiscal self-discipline and financial consolidation, and can’t proceed if we ever drop the fiscal ball. To make sure that we by no means once more stray from a prudent fiscal path, due to this fact, Jamaica enacted fiscal guidelines. We now have an Impartial Fiscal Fee to function the arbiter of these fiscal guidelines and to supply unbiased technical evaluation and opinion on the standing of the fiscal coverage programme,” the Commissioner outlined.
He famous that the IFC, consequent on its mandate to strengthen and reinforce Jamaica’s sustainable fiscal path, additionally recognized areas for enchancment within the present budgetary course of.
These embrace tabling income measures concurrently with all different budgetary paperwork and presenting these measures within the Fiscal Coverage Paper; establishing clear compensation negotiation cycles geared in direction of settling wage negotiations earlier than the Finances is offered; reintroducing a fiscal rule for wages and salaries and shifting the deadline for submitting annual revenue tax returns from March to a month within the first quarter of the fiscal yr (April to June).
The IFC, which commenced operations on January 1, 2025, was established by the Impartial Fiscal Fee Act, 2021, to advertise sound coverage and administration to maintain fiscal self-discipline.
It stemmed from the Authorities’s aspiration to determine a home, fit-for-purpose establishment to switch the unbiased financial and financial evaluations and analyses historically offered by multilateral companies, together with the Worldwide Financial Fund (IMF).
